  • Learning Paths

    Exploring alternative learning paths, and discuss the evolving perspectives on traditional college education. Jonathan shares a story about a young woman who, despite having a high GPA, chooses to pursue entrepreneurship over college, asking her father to use her college fund as a startup investment 1. This highlights a growing trend where individuals question the necessity of college in favor of practical experience. Brad reflects on dual enrollment versus AP credits, noting the benefits of dual enrollment for college credit and the unpredictability of AP exams 2. He also emphasizes the importance of reframing education costs, advocating for scholarships and alternative funding methods 3.

    Mentorship

    Mentorship plays a crucial role in guiding the younger generation, as and highlight the impact of influential figures. They discuss the importance of seeking mentors who inspire and challenge conventional thinking, like Naveen Jain, who tackles global issues with innovative solutions 4. Jonathan emphasizes the value of building something tangible, as future success will increasingly depend on what individuals create 5. Brad shares insights from Don Wetrick's approach, which encourages students to identify problems and develop solutions, fostering a proactive mindset 6.

    Entrepreneurship

    Encouraging an entrepreneurial mindset, and discuss the importance of fostering creativity and innovation. Jonathan shares insights from Gary Vee, who advises focusing on family influence over systemic change, emphasizing the value of nurturing creativity at home 7. Brad discusses the concept of mastery, autonomy, and purpose, highlighting the importance of setting goals and striving for continuous improvement 8. They also explore the potential of embracing outliers, suggesting that encouraging unconventional thinkers could lead to significant societal advancements 9.
